Description
SUMMARY OF JOB DESCRIPTION:
Within the division of Financial Aid, the Manager of Financial Aid will provide college-wide leadership to ensure the integrity and maintenance of student aid programs for LIT. This role will provide leadership and direct oversight of the financial aid processes and procedures and assist the division to accomplish institutional goals and objectives.
D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Supervise and conduct annual performance evaluations of financial aid staff.
- Assist in the day-to-day operations within the Financial Aid division providing support for the Director of Financial Aid
- Responsible for determining eligibility for various sources of financial assistance through the use of federal and institutional needs analysis.
- Responsible for daily operations associated with the processing of student applications for the determination of eligibility for state, federal and institutional financial aid funding sources administered by the institute.
- Advise and counsel students and parents, providing guidance related to the financial aid process.
- Maintain knowledge of state and federal programs and related software and/or web-based applications required to participate in various assistance programs.
- Serve on college task forces, committees and councils as required.
- Offer exceptional customer service in a student-centered, professional environment at all times.
- Oversees and prepares Hazelwood reports for semesterly and annual submissions for veteran and dependent students.
- Upholds and agrees to comply with all federal, state, and local requirements pertaining to the security, confidentiality, and privacy of information maintained by institution, including the Family Educational Rights and Privacy Act (FERPA).
- Evenings and weekends may be required.
- Other duties as assigned.
Requirements
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S:
- An associate’s degree from a regionally accredited university.
- Three years of work experience in financial aid in higher education
PREFERRED QUALIFICATIONS:
- A bachelor’s degree from a regionally accredited university.
- Above average skills in the utilization of computer systems, Banner, Argos, and Microsoft Office applications
